How it works

  • Calories (kcal) are calculated as METs × body weight (kg) × exercise time (hours) × 1.05. Minutes are converted to hours before the calculation.
  • The METs by intensity are used as guides: going down = 3.5, climbing slowly = 4.0, climbing at a normal pace = 4.5, climbing fast = 8.8 (representative values based on references such as the National Institute of Health and Nutrition METs table for physical activity).
  • Results convert one bowl of rice to about 234 kcal and 1 g of body fat to about 7.2 kcal, shown only as a guide.
  • Actual calories burned vary with step height, climbing pace, whether you carry a load, and your build and body composition, so the displayed value is only an estimate.
  • METs values are representative of an activity and vary between individuals. Use them only as a reference for dieting and health management.
